The track continues the momentum built on stellar recent singles ‘Wasted’ and ‘Tell Me’
With the release of their vibrant and dynamic new alternative rock single ‘Replay’, Australian band Poison Oak explore the mundanity and repetition of daily life, and the burnout-inducing cycles that we can find ourselves trapped in as a result, begging for literally anything to come along and make things feel more exciting and fresh.
The upbeat and fun nature of the sound provides a really nice contrast to the themes that are rooted so heavily in mundanity and boredom, and helps the message cut through in a way that feels powerful and defiant throughout. There is a really relatable edge to the sound, with the vast majority of people feeling caught on this hamster wheel in one way or another, going nowhere fast and with no end in sight, and the way that the band articulate this feeling in such a raw and fierce way makes for a really cathartic and memorable listening experience.
